Structural Floor Repair & Rehabilitation restores the integrity, flatness, and load performance of concrete slabs that have deteriorated due to age, traffic, settlement, or joint failure. This service is engineered for industrial, logistics, and manufacturing facilities where slab performance is critical to safety, equipment operation, and long-term asset value.
Rather than full slab replacement, we correct structural deficiencies through targeted repairs, joint stabilization, and precision surface correction. This approach restores functional performance, improves load transfer, and extends slab service life while minimizing downtime, disruption, and capital expense.
We apply an engineering-driven process focused on measured performance, not assumptions.
We evaluate slab condition, joint performance, surface wear, and elevation using industry recognized measurement methods aligned with operational demands.
Based on measured conditions, we develop targeted repair strategies including joint repair, slab stabilization, surface rehabilitation, or structural grinding avoiding unnecessary slab replacement.
Repairs are executed within controlled tolerances to restore structural performance while minimizing operational disruption and downtime.
Post repair verification confirms restored load transfer, flatness, and structural readiness for continued operation.
